Ingredients & Kitchen Tools for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ud

For the Matcha Base:
– 2 teaspoons high-quality matcha powder
– 1 tablespoon hot water (not boiling, around 175°F)
– 1 tablespoon honey or maple syrup (adjust to taste)
– 1 cup coconut milk (full-fat for best results)
– 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
– Ice cubes

For the Coconut Cloud:
– ½ cup coconut cream (chilled overnight)
– 1 tablespoon powdered sugar
– ¼ teaspoon coconut extract (optional)

Kitchen Tools:
– Electric mixer or whisk
– Small mixing bowl
– Glass or tumbler for serving
– Matcha whisk (chasen) or small regular whisk
– Measuring spoons and cups
– Strainer (optional)

Step-by-Step Instructions to Make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ud Easily

1. Prepare the Matcha Base:
– In a small bowl, sift the matcha powder to remove any clumps.
– Add hot water and whisk vigorously in a zigzag motion until frothy.
– Stir in honey or maple syrup until fully dissolved.

2. Create the Coconut Mixture:
– In your serving glass, combine the coconut milk and vanilla extract.
– Add the matcha mixture and stir gently to combine.
– Fill the glass ¾ full with ice cubes.

3. Whip the Coconut Cloud:
– In a chilled bowl, whip the cold coconut cream using an electric mixer until soft peaks form.
– Add powdered sugar and coconut extract (if using), then continue whipping until stiff peaks form.

4. Assemble the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ud:
– Carefully spoon or pipe the whipped coconut cream on top of the iced matcha mixture.
– Create a cloud-like formation that sits above the rim of the glass.
– Optionally, dust with a little extra matcha powder for visual contrast.

For the perfect texture, ensure your coconut cream is thoroughly chilled, as this makes the difference between a fluffy cloud and a deflated topping.

Nutritional Benefits of This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ud Recipe

This beverage offers more than just Instagram-worthy aesthetics. Matcha is packed with antioxidants, specifically catechins, which help fight free radicals. It also provides a steady release of caffeine, unlike coffee’s sudden spike. Coconut milk delivers healthy fats that support brain function and may boost metabolism. Together, they create a drink that’s not only delicious but also offers sustained energy without the crash often associated with traditional caffeinated beverages.

Variations, Substitutions & Cooking Tips for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ud Lovers

Dairy-Free Option: This recipe is naturally dairy-free, but you can substitute almond milk for coconut milk if preferred.
Sweetener Options: Replace honey with agave nectar, stevia, or monk fruit sweetener for a different flavor profile.
Flavor Enhancements: Add a drop of almond extract or sprinkle cinnamon for unique variations.
Matcha Quality: Always invest in ceremonial-grade matcha for the best flavor and health benefits.
Coconut Cream Substitute: In a pinch, refrigerate full-fat coconut milk overnight and use the solid part that separates at the top.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Preparing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ud

1. Using Boiling Water: Water that’s too hot will make your matcha bitter. Aim for 175°F.
2. Not Chilling Coconut Cream: Room temperature cream won’t whip properly.
3. Undermixing Matcha: Proper whisking eliminates clumps and creates a smooth texture.
4. Overmixing Coconut Cream: This can cause it to separate and lose its fluffy texture.
5. Adding Ice Too Early: This can dilute flavors before you’re ready to enjoy the drink.

Storage & Reheating Tips to Keep Your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ud Fresh

The prepared matcha base can be refrigerated for up to 24 hours in an airtight container. The whipped coconut cream will hold its shape for about 1-2 hours in the refrigerator. For best results, assemble just before serving. This drink is not suitable for freezing or reheating.

FAQs About Cooking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ud

Q: Can I make this drink without a matcha whisk?
A: Yes! While a traditional bamboo whisk (chasen) is ideal, a small regular whisk or even a fork can work in a pinch.

Q: Why isn’t my coconut cream whipping properly?
A: Ensure your coconut cream is refrigerated overnight and use only the solid portion. The bowl and beaters should also be chilled for best results.

Q: Can I make this drink ahead for a party?
A: Prepare the matcha base and whipped coconut cream separately up to 24 hours ahead, but assemble just before serving.

Q: Is there a low-calorie version of this recipe?
A: Use light coconut milk and a zero-calorie sweetener to reduce calories while maintaining the cloud-like appearance.

Q: What’s the best way to take photos of my Viral Coconut Matcha Cloud?
A: Natural lighting works best. Use a clear glass to showcase the layers, and photograph quickly before the cloud starts to melt into the drink.
